Design plays a crucial role in the carton factory as it encompasses the visual appearance, functionality, and structural integrity of cartons and packaging materials. Effective carton design not only enhances the aesthetic appeal of a product but also ensures its safe storage, transportation, and presentation. Here are some key aspects of design in a carton factory:
Structural Design: The structural design of a carton involves determining the shape, size, and construction of the packaging. It includes considerations such as the type of product to be packaged, its weight, fragility, and required protection. Structural design ensures that the carton provides sufficient strength, stability, and durability to hold and protect the contents.
Graphics and Branding: Cartons act as a vehicle for branding and communication. Design elements such as logos, product information, images, and colors are incorporated to create visually appealing packaging that aligns with the brand identity. Graphics and branding elements are typically printed or labeled onto the cartons to enhance product recognition and market appeal.
Ergonomics: Designing cartons with ergonomic considerations ensures that they are easy to handle, open, and close. Ergonomic features may include easy-grip handles, perforated tear strips, or foldable structures for convenient assembly and use. A well-designed carton improves user experience and ease of product access.
Functionality: Carton design must align with the functional requirements of the product and its distribution process. This includes considerations such as stackability, nesting capability, ease of palletization, and compatibility with automated packaging systems. Functional design enables efficient handling, storage, and transportation of cartons throughout the supply chain.
Sustainability: In recent years, there has been a growing emphasis on sustainable packaging design. Carton factories are increasingly focusing on using eco-friendly materials, reducing waste, and optimizing packaging dimensions to minimize the environmental impact. Sustainable design practices include using recyclable or biodegradable materials and incorporating efficient use of space to reduce material consumption.
Regulatory Compliance: Carton design must adhere to applicable regulatory requirements and industry standards. This includes considerations such as safety warnings, legal labeling requirements, and product-specific guidelines. Compliance with regulations ensures that the cartons meet necessary standards for consumer safety and product information.
Prototyping and Testing: Before full-scale production, carton factories often create prototypes to test and refine the design. Prototyping allows for evaluating the carton’s functionality, structural integrity, and visual appeal. Testing can include drop tests, compression tests, or tests for moisture resistance to ensure that the design meets the desired performance criteria.
Designing cartons in a factory requires collaboration between packaging designers, engineers, and production specialists. By considering the structural, visual, functional, and sustainable aspects of design, carton factories can create packaging solutions that effectively protect and showcase products while meeting industry standards and customer expectations.
